It Takes a War

Embark on an immersive journey in 'It Takes a War', where intense battles and strategic teamwork define your experience. This game delivers a stunningly realistic battlefield through cutting-edge graphics and gameplay mechanics that push the boundaries of the team-based tactical shooter genre. Developed by Thomas Mackinnon and published by Pantaloon, 'It Takes a War' invites players to face relentless enemies with a blend of action, emotional storytelling, and profound human conflict. Prepare for combat and uncover the deeper narratives that lie within the chaos of war.
